当前位置:

加油小程序实现架构

发布时间:2024-06-20   阅读量:227
加油小程序实现架构可以从以下几个主要方面进行清晰的分点和归纳:

需求分析

明确小程序的主要功能:这包括加油服务、积分兑换、优惠券领取、支付功能、会员管理等。

考虑用户体验:确保小程序界面友好、操作简单,能够提升用户的使用体验。

结合市场情况:确定小程序的定位和目标用户群体,以便更好地满足市场需求。

技术选型

前端开发:使用微信小程序开发工具进行开发,确保与微信平台的兼容性。

后端开发:可以选择Node.js、PHP等后端语言进行开发,搭建后台服务器,实现加油站信息的存储、订单管理和支付等功能。

数据库选择:例如使用MySQL 5.7作为数据库,确保数据的稳定性和安全性。

设计与开发

UI界面设计:确定页面布局、配色、图标等,以提升用户体验。

后台逻辑开发:实现加油站信息的存储、订单管理、用户管理等功能。

前端页面开发:使用微信小程序开发工具进行开发,通过调用后台API接口实现页面的数据交互功能。

功能设计

微信小程序功能:包括注册登录模块、加油站浏览查询、新闻公告查看、在线评论、导航、支付加油站订单、我的(加油站、加油订单、确认订单、我的收藏管理)等。

后台管理功能:包括加油站管理、加油订单管理、确认订单管理、用户管理、系统管理等。

第三方服务接入

接入地图服务,实现用户导航到加油站的功能。

接入支付接口,支持用户在小程序内完成支付操作。

测试与优化

功能测试:对小程序的各项功能进行详细的测试,确保其稳定性和可靠性。

性能测试:对小程序进行性能测试,确保其能够在不同设备和网络环境下稳定运行。

用户体验测试:通过用户反馈和测试数据,对小程序进行优化和调整,提升用户体验。

上线发布

通过微信公众平台进行小程序的审核和上架。

制定合理的推广策略,提高小程序的曝光率和用户量。

持续迭代与更新

根据用户反馈和市场变化,对小程序进行持续的优化和改进。

添加新功能或优化现有功能,以满足用户的不断变化的需求。

通过以上步骤和功能的实现,可以构建出一个功能完善、性能稳定、用户体验良好的加油小程序。

相关标签: 加油小程序  架构